2025-05-21 19:35:28
292

万网数据库如何正确备份与还原?

摘要
本文详细讲解万网数据库的备份策略选择、控制台与命令行操作步骤、数据还原流程及最佳实践建议,涵盖物理备份与逻辑备份的实现方法,帮助用户建立可靠的数据保护机制。...

一、备份策略选择

在万网环境中进行数据库备份时,建议采用分层备份策略:

  1. 完全备份:每周执行一次全量备份,通过控制台导出完整数据库文件
  2. 增量备份:每日通过mysqldump命令追加变更记录
  3. 异地备份:将备份文件同步至阿里云OSS或其他存储服务

物理备份建议通过万网控制台直接打包数据库文件,逻辑备份推荐使用MySQL原生工具实现跨平台兼容。

二、操作步骤详解

通过万网控制台执行备份的标准化流程:

  • 登录万网主机管理控制台,进入数据库管理模块
  • 选择phpMyAdmin工具执行在线备份操作
  • 通过FTP客户端下载htdocs目录下的数据库文件

命令行备份示例(需SSH权限):

mysqldump -u用户名 -p密码 数据库名 > /backup/$(date +%F).sql

三、数据还原流程

数据库还原需遵循以下步骤:

  1. 通过phpMyAdmin删除现有数据库实例
  2. 新建同名数据库并选择字符集配置
  3. 执行source命令导入备份文件

物理文件还原需停止MySQL服务后替换数据目录文件,建议在维护窗口期操作。

四、最佳实践建议

  • 定期验证备份文件完整性,建议每月执行恢复演练
  • 敏感数据备份需启用AES256加密传输
  • 保留至少3个历史版本备份文件

建议将备份任务写入crontab实现自动化,并通过邮件通知备份结果。

通过合理选择备份策略、规范操作流程并建立定期验证机制,可有效保障万网数据库的数据安全性与可恢复性。建议结合业务需求制定备份周期,关键系统应采用双重备份机制。

声明:文章不代表云主机测评网观点及立场,不构成本平台任何投资建议。投资决策需建立在独立思考之上,本文内容仅供参考,风险自担!转载请注明出处!侵权必究!
回顶部